In previous version of Rails, it was suggested that individual tests could be run like this:
ruby -Itest test unit/test/category_test.rb
Since Rails 3, I’ve been unsuccessful at actually being able to run tests that way. Specifically, the environment dumps out a few errors messages and fails to execute the tests.
